MaryBrigh Hughes, age 63, passed away on Saturday, November 26 at her home in Money Creek. ‘Brigh’ was born on November 18, 1959 in Rochester, the daughter of Robert and Margaret (Ogden) Hughes. She attended St. Pius X Grade School and graduated from Rochester Lourdes High School; she would also go on to attend Rochester Vocational & Technical College. Brigh worked in many positions of customer service for companies such as: Sprint, the Houston American Legion, ProBuild, and eventually Winona County where she retired.
Brigh loved meeting and interacting with everyone she met. She was happy starting up a conversation with a new friend wherever she was. Her greatest joy was traveling with a special group of family and friends especially if there was a casino (or several) involved!
Brigh died peacefully at home surrounded by loved ones which has always been her wish following a very long, very complicated, and very courageous battle with cancer. She never gave in or gave up. She fought to the end with the same determination she showed throughout her journey.
